Abstract

La presente invención se refiere a célula genéticamente modificada, que comprende: (i) una primera secuencia de polinucleótido que codifica para un primer polipéptido que tiene capacidades de transporte de ácido 5-(hidroximetil) furan-2-carboxílico (HMF-ácido), que comprende una secuencia de aminoácidos que tiene al menos 45%, de manera preferente al menos 60%, tal como al menos 70%, de manera más preferente al menos 80%, tal como 90%, de manera mucho más preferente al menos 95% de similitud de secuencia con una secuencia de aminoácidos expuesta en SEQ ID NO: 1, 2, 3 ó 4;y (ii) una segunda secuencia de polinucleótido que condifica para un segundo polipéptido que tiene actividad convertidora de HMF-ácido; caracterizada porque la célula se modifica genéticamente por introducción funcional de al menos la primero secuencia de polinucleótido, y de manera preferente por introducción funcional tanto d ela primero como de la segunda secuencia de polinucleótido.
